Cost & earnings at University of Kentucky What students borrow here, and what they go on to earn

You borrow $22,500 median federal debt
You repay $256/mo over 10 years
Graduates earn $59,025 10 yrs after entry
Debt clears in 1.2 yrs of the salary premium
US Department of Education figures See the full breakdown →

Overview

The Bachelor's in Public Relations, Advertising, and Applied Communication at the University of Kentucky is designed to equip students with the skills and knowledge necessary to thrive in the dynamic fields of communication and media. This program emphasizes the importance of strategic communication and the role it plays in shaping public perception and influencing behavior. Students will engage in a comprehensive curriculum that blends theory with practical application, preparing them for successful careers in various communication sectors.

What you'll study

Throughout this program, students will explore a range of topics that are essential to understanding the complexities of public relations and advertising. Key areas of study include:

  • Fundamentals of Public Relations: Learn the principles of building and maintaining relationships between organizations and their publics.
  • Advertising Strategies: Examine the creative and strategic aspects of advertising campaigns, including media planning and audience targeting.
  • Communication Theory: Understand the theoretical frameworks that underpin effective communication practices.
  • Digital Media: Explore the impact of digital platforms on communication strategies and audience engagement.
  • Research Methods: Develop skills in qualitative and quantitative research to inform communication strategies and measure effectiveness.
